Engine Oil Capacity

The engine oil capacity of the Volvo V60 varies depending on the engine type and model year. Typically, the oil capacity ranges from 5.0 to 6.5 liters. It is important to check the owner’s manual for the specific engine model to determine the exact amount needed for an oil change.

Coolant Capacity

The coolant system in the Volvo V60 typically requires about 6 to 8 liters of coolant. This capacity ensures the engine is properly cooled and prevents overheating. Again, refer to the owner’s manual for precise details based on your model and engine type.
